{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,5,14]],"date-time":"2026-05-14T22:27:16Z","timestamp":1778797636692,"version":"3.51.4"},"publisher-location":"Cham","reference-count":41,"publisher":"Springer Nature Switzerland","isbn-type":[{"value":"9783031902512","type":"print"},{"value":"9783031902529","type":"electronic"}],"license":[{"start":{"date-parts":[[2025,1,1]],"date-time":"2025-01-01T00:00:00Z","timestamp":1735689600000},"content-version":"tdm","delay-in-days":0,"URL":"https:\/\/www.springernature.com\/gp\/researchers\/text-and-data-mining"},{"start":{"date-parts":[[2025,1,1]],"date-time":"2025-01-01T00:00:00Z","timestamp":1735689600000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/www.springernature.com\/gp\/researchers\/text-and-data-mining"}],"content-domain":{"domain":["link.springer.com"],"crossmark-restriction":false},"short-container-title":[],"published-print":{"date-parts":[[2025]]},"DOI":"10.1007\/978-3-031-90252-9_4","type":"book-chapter","created":{"date-parts":[[2025,4,24]],"date-time":"2025-04-24T20:03:46Z","timestamp":1745525026000},"page":"49-67","update-policy":"https:\/\/doi.org\/10.1007\/springer_crossmark_policy","source":"Crossref","is-referenced-by-count":1,"title":["DualGOFiller: A Dual-Channel Graph Neural Network with\u00a0Contrastive Learning for\u00a0Enhancing Function Prediction in\u00a0Partially Annotated Proteins"],"prefix":"10.1007","author":[{"given":"Shaojun","family":"Wang","sequence":"first","affiliation":[]},{"given":"Hancheng","family":"Liu","sequence":"additional","affiliation":[]},{"given":"Weiqi","family":"Zhai","sequence":"additional","affiliation":[]},{"given":"Shanfeng","family":"Zhu","sequence":"additional","affiliation":[]}],"member":"297","published-online":{"date-parts":[[2025,4,25]]},"reference":[{"key":"4_CR1","unstructured":"Alon, U., Yahav, E.: On the bottleneck of graph neural networks and its practical implications. arXiv preprint arXiv:2006.05205 (2020)"},{"issue":"1","key":"4_CR2","doi-asserted-by":"publisher","first-page":"25","DOI":"10.1038\/75556","volume":"25","author":"M Ashburner","year":"2000","unstructured":"Ashburner, M., et al.: Gene ontology: tool for the unification of biology. Nat. Genet. 25(1), 25\u201329 (2000)","journal-title":"Nat. Genet."},{"key":"4_CR3","doi-asserted-by":"crossref","unstructured":"Boadu, F., Cheng, J.: Improving protein function prediction by learning and integrating representations of protein sequences and function labels. Bioinform. Adv. 4(1), vbae120 (2024)","DOI":"10.1093\/bioadv\/vbae120"},{"key":"4_CR4","doi-asserted-by":"crossref","unstructured":"Boutet, E., et al.: UniProtKB\/Swiss-Prot, the manually annotated section of the uniprot knowledgebase: how to use the entry view. Plant bioinformatics: methods and protocols, pp. 23\u201354 (2016)","DOI":"10.1007\/978-1-4939-3167-5_2"},{"issue":"18","key":"4_CR5","doi-asserted-by":"publisher","first-page":"2825","DOI":"10.1093\/bioinformatics\/btab198","volume":"37","author":"Y Cao","year":"2021","unstructured":"Cao, Y., Shen, Y.: TALE: transformer-based protein function annotation with joint sequence-label embedding. Bioinformatics 37(18), 2825\u20132833 (2021)","journal-title":"Bioinformatics"},{"key":"4_CR6","doi-asserted-by":"crossref","unstructured":"Chen, M., Huang, C., Xia, L., Wei, W., Xu, Y., Luo, R.: Heterogeneous graph contrastive learning for recommendation. In: Proceedings of the Sixteenth ACM International Conference on Web Search and Data Mining, pp. 544\u2013552 (2023)","DOI":"10.1145\/3539597.3570484"},{"issue":"6788","key":"4_CR7","doi-asserted-by":"publisher","first-page":"823","DOI":"10.1038\/35015694","volume":"405","author":"D Eisenberg","year":"2000","unstructured":"Eisenberg, D., Marcotte, E.M., Xenarios, I., Yeates, T.O.: Protein function in the post-genomic era. Nature 405(6788), 823\u2013826 (2000)","journal-title":"Nature"},{"key":"4_CR8","doi-asserted-by":"publisher","first-page":"1","DOI":"10.1186\/s12920-019-0625-1","volume":"12","author":"J Gao","year":"2019","unstructured":"Gao, J., Liu, L., Yao, S., Huang, X., Mamitsuka, H., Zhu, S.: HPOAnnotator: improving large-scale prediction of hpo annotations by low-rank approximation with hpo semantic similarities and multiple ppi networks. BMC Med. Genomics 12, 1\u201314 (2019)","journal-title":"BMC Med. Genomics"},{"issue":"22","key":"4_CR9","doi-asserted-by":"publisher","first-page":"3873","DOI":"10.1093\/bioinformatics\/bty440","volume":"34","author":"V Gligorijevi\u0107","year":"2018","unstructured":"Gligorijevi\u0107, V., Barot, M., Bonneau, R.: deepNF: deep network fusion for protein function prediction. Bioinformatics 34(22), 3873\u20133881 (2018)","journal-title":"Bioinformatics"},{"issue":"1","key":"4_CR10","doi-asserted-by":"publisher","first-page":"3168","DOI":"10.1038\/s41467-021-23303-9","volume":"12","author":"V Gligorijevi\u0107","year":"2021","unstructured":"Gligorijevi\u0107, V., et al.: Structure-based protein function prediction using graph convolutional networks. Nat. Commun. 12(1), 3168 (2021)","journal-title":"Nat. Commun."},{"key":"4_CR11","unstructured":"Glorot, X., Bengio, Y.: Understanding the difficulty of training deep feedforward neural networks. In: Proceedings of the Thirteenth International Conference on Artificial Intelligence and Statistics, pp. 249\u2013256. JMLR Workshop and Conference Proceedings (2010)"},{"issue":"1","key":"4_CR12","first-page":"1","volume":"3","author":"Y Gu","year":"2021","unstructured":"Gu, Y., et al.: Domain-specific language model pretraining for biomedical natural language processing. ACM Trans. Comput. Healthc. (HEALTH) 3(1), 1\u201323 (2021)","journal-title":"ACM Trans. Comput. Healthc. (HEALTH)"},{"key":"4_CR13","doi-asserted-by":"crossref","unstructured":"He, X., Deng, K., Wang, X., Li, Y., Zhang, Y., Wang, M.: LightGCN: simplifying and powering graph convolution network for recommendation. In: Proceedings of the 43rd International ACM SIGIR Conference on Research and Development in Information Retrieval, pp. 639\u2013648 (2020)","DOI":"10.1145\/3397271.3401063"},{"key":"4_CR14","doi-asserted-by":"crossref","unstructured":"He, X., Liao, L., Zhang, H., Nie, L., Hu, X., Chua, T.S.: Neural collaborative filtering. In: Proceedings of the 26th International Conference on World Wide Web, pp. 173\u2013182 (2017)","DOI":"10.1145\/3038912.3052569"},{"key":"4_CR15","doi-asserted-by":"crossref","unstructured":"Huntley, R., et\u00a0al.: The GOA database: gene ontology annotation updates for 2015. Nucl. Acids Res. 43(Database issue), 1057\u20131063 (2015)","DOI":"10.1093\/nar\/gku1113"},{"key":"4_CR16","doi-asserted-by":"publisher","first-page":"1","DOI":"10.1186\/s13059-016-1037-6","volume":"17","author":"Y Jiang","year":"2016","unstructured":"Jiang, Y., et al.: An expanded evaluation of protein function prediction methods shows an improvement in accuracy. Genome Biol. 17, 1\u201319 (2016)","journal-title":"Genome Biol."},{"key":"4_CR17","unstructured":"Kingma, D.P., Ba, J.: Adam: a method for stochastic optimization. arXiv preprint arXiv:1412.6980 (2014)"},{"key":"4_CR18","unstructured":"Kipf, T.N., Welling, M.: Semi-supervised classification with graph convolutional networks. arXiv preprint arXiv:1609.02907 (2016)"},{"issue":"2","key":"4_CR19","doi-asserted-by":"publisher","first-page":"422","DOI":"10.1093\/bioinformatics\/btz595","volume":"36","author":"M Kulmanov","year":"2020","unstructured":"Kulmanov, M., Hoehndorf, R.: DeepGOPlus: improved protein function prediction from sequence. Bioinformatics 36(2), 422\u2013429 (2020)","journal-title":"Bioinformatics"},{"key":"4_CR20","doi-asserted-by":"crossref","unstructured":"Lin, Z., Tian, C., Hou, Y., Zhao, W.X.: Improving graph collaborative filtering with neighborhood-enriched contrastive learning. In: Proceedings of the ACM Web Conference 2022, pp. 2320\u20132329 (2022)","DOI":"10.1145\/3485447.3512104"},{"issue":"19","key":"4_CR21","doi-asserted-by":"publisher","first-page":"3328","DOI":"10.1093\/bioinformatics\/btab224","volume":"37","author":"L Liu","year":"2021","unstructured":"Liu, L., Mamitsuka, H., Zhu, S.: HPOFiller: identifying missing protein-phenotype associations by graph convolutional network. Bioinformatics 37(19), 3328\u20133336 (2021)","journal-title":"Bioinformatics"},{"key":"4_CR22","unstructured":"Maas, A.L., Hannun, A.Y., Ng, A.Y., et\u00a0al.: Rectifier nonlinearities improve neural network acoustic models. In: Proceedings of the ICML, vol.\u00a030, p.\u00a03. Atlanta, GA (2013)"},{"key":"4_CR23","doi-asserted-by":"publisher","first-page":"1","DOI":"10.1186\/gb-2008-9-s1-s4","volume":"9","author":"S Mostafavi","year":"2008","unstructured":"Mostafavi, S., Ray, D., Warde-Farley, D., Grouios, C., Morris, Q.: GeneMANIA: a real-time multiple association network integration algorithm for predicting gene function. Genome Biol. 9, 1\u201315 (2008)","journal-title":"Genome Biol."},{"key":"4_CR24","unstructured":"Oord, A.V.D., Li, Y., Vinyals, O.: Representation learning with contrastive predictive coding. arXiv preprint arXiv:1807.03748 (2018)"},{"key":"4_CR25","unstructured":"Rendle, S., Freudenthaler, C., Gantner, Z., Schmidt-Thieme, L.: BPR: bayesian personalized ranking from implicit feedback. arXiv preprint arXiv:1205.2618 (2012)"},{"key":"4_CR26","doi-asserted-by":"crossref","unstructured":"Rives, A., et\u00a0al.: Biological structure and function emerge from scaling unsupervised learning to 250 million protein sequences. PNAS 118(15) (2021)","DOI":"10.1073\/pnas.2016239118"},{"issue":"4","key":"4_CR27","doi-asserted-by":"publisher","first-page":"232","DOI":"10.1038\/nchembio.1199","volume":"9","author":"M Schenone","year":"2013","unstructured":"Schenone, M., Dan\u010d\u00edk, V., Wagner, B.K., Clemons, P.A.: Target identification and mechanism of action in chemical biology and drug discovery. Nat. Chem. Biol. 9(4), 232\u2013240 (2013)","journal-title":"Nat. Chem. Biol."},{"issue":"D1","key":"4_CR28","doi-asserted-by":"publisher","first-page":"D638","DOI":"10.1093\/nar\/gkac1000","volume":"51","author":"D Szklarczyk","year":"2023","unstructured":"Szklarczyk, D., et al.: The STRING database in 2023: protein-protein association networks and functional enrichment analyses for any sequenced genome of interest. Nucl. Acids Res. 51(D1), D638\u2013D646 (2023)","journal-title":"Nucl. Acids Res."},{"key":"4_CR29","unstructured":"The UniProt Consortium: UniProt: the universal protein knowledgebase in 2023. Nucl. Acids Res. 51(D1), D523\u2013D531 (2023)"},{"key":"4_CR30","doi-asserted-by":"crossref","unstructured":"Wang, S., You, R., Liu, Y., Xiong, Y., Zhu, S.: NetGO 3.0: a protein language model improves large-scale functional annotations. Genomics Proteomics Bioinform. 21(2), 349\u2013358 (2023)","DOI":"10.1016\/j.gpb.2023.04.001"},{"issue":"12","key":"4_CR31","doi-asserted-by":"publisher","first-page":"i357","DOI":"10.1093\/bioinformatics\/btv260","volume":"31","author":"S Wang","year":"2015","unstructured":"Wang, S., Cho, H., Zhai, C., Berger, B., Peng, J.: Exploiting ontology graph for predicting sparsely annotated gene function. Bioinformatics 31(12), i357\u2013i364 (2015)","journal-title":"Bioinformatics"},{"key":"4_CR32","doi-asserted-by":"crossref","unstructured":"Wang, X., He, X., Wang, M., Feng, F., Chua, T.S.: Neural graph collaborative filtering. In: Proceedings of the 42nd International ACM SIGIR Conference on Research and Development in Information Retrieval, pp. 165\u2013174 (2019)","DOI":"10.1145\/3331184.3331267"},{"key":"4_CR33","unstructured":"Weaver, R.F.: Molecular Biology (WCB Cell & Molecular Biology). cGraw-hill Education, New York (2011)"},{"key":"4_CR34","doi-asserted-by":"crossref","unstructured":"Wu, J., et al.: Self-supervised graph learning for recommendation. In: Proceedings of the 44th International ACM SIGIR Conference on Research and Development in Information Retrieval, pp. 726\u2013735 (2021)","DOI":"10.1145\/3404835.3462862"},{"key":"4_CR35","doi-asserted-by":"crossref","unstructured":"Yan, H., Wang, S., Liu, H., Mamitsuka, H., Zhu, S.: GORetriever: reranking protein-description-based go candidates by literature-driven deep information retrieval for protein function annotation. Bioinformatics 40(Supplement_2), ii53\u2013ii61 (2024)","DOI":"10.1093\/bioinformatics\/btae401"},{"key":"4_CR36","doi-asserted-by":"crossref","unstructured":"Yao, S., You, R., Wang, S., Xiong, Y., Huang, X., Zhu, S.: NetGO 2.0: improving large-scale protein function prediction with massive sequence, text, domain, family and network information. Nucl. Acids Res. 49(W1), W469\u2013W475 (2021)","DOI":"10.1093\/nar\/gkab398"},{"key":"4_CR37","doi-asserted-by":"crossref","unstructured":"You, R., Yao, S., Mamitsuka, H., Zhu, S.: DeepGraphGO: graph neural network for large-scale, multispecies protein function prediction. Bioinformatics 37(Supplement_1), i262\u2013i271 (2021)","DOI":"10.1093\/bioinformatics\/btab270"},{"issue":"W1","key":"4_CR38","doi-asserted-by":"publisher","first-page":"W379","DOI":"10.1093\/nar\/gkz388","volume":"47","author":"R You","year":"2019","unstructured":"You, R., et al.: NetGO: improving large-scale protein function prediction with massive network information. Nucl. Acids Res. 47(W1), W379\u2013W387 (2019)","journal-title":"Nucl. Acids Res."},{"issue":"14","key":"4_CR39","doi-asserted-by":"publisher","first-page":"2465","DOI":"10.1093\/bioinformatics\/bty130","volume":"34","author":"R You","year":"2018","unstructured":"You, R., Zhang, Z., Xiong, Y., Sun, F., Mamitsuka, H., Zhu, S.: GOLabeler: improving sequence-based large-scale protein function prediction by learning to rank. Bioinformatics 34(14), 2465\u20132473 (2018)","journal-title":"Bioinformatics"},{"key":"4_CR40","doi-asserted-by":"crossref","unstructured":"Yu, J., Yin, H., Gao, M., Xia, X., Zhang, X., Viet\u00a0Hung, N.Q.: Socially-aware self-supervised tri-training for recommendation. In: Proceedings of the 27th ACM SIGKDD Conference on Knowledge Discovery & Data Mining, pp. 2084\u20132092 (2021)","DOI":"10.1145\/3447548.3467340"},{"key":"4_CR41","doi-asserted-by":"publisher","first-page":"1","DOI":"10.1186\/s13059-019-1835-8","volume":"20","author":"N Zhou","year":"2019","unstructured":"Zhou, N., et al.: The CAFA challenge reports improved protein function prediction and new functional annotations for hundreds of genes through experimental screens. Genome Biol. 20, 1\u201323 (2019)","journal-title":"Genome Biol."}],"container-title":["Lecture Notes in Computer Science","Research in Computational Molecular Biology"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/link.springer.com\/content\/pdf\/10.1007\/978-3-031-90252-9_4","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,4,24]],"date-time":"2025-04-24T20:03:57Z","timestamp":1745525037000},"score":1,"resource":{"primary":{"URL":"https:\/\/link.springer.com\/10.1007\/978-3-031-90252-9_4"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2025]]},"ISBN":["9783031902512","9783031902529"],"references-count":41,"URL":"https:\/\/doi.org\/10.1007\/978-3-031-90252-9_4","relation":{},"ISSN":["0302-9743","1611-3349"],"issn-type":[{"value":"0302-9743","type":"print"},{"value":"1611-3349","type":"electronic"}],"subject":[],"published":{"date-parts":[[2025]]},"assertion":[{"value":"25 April 2025","order":1,"name":"first_online","label":"First Online","group":{"name":"ChapterHistory","label":"Chapter History"}},{"value":"RECOMB","order":1,"name":"conference_acronym","label":"Conference Acronym","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"International Conference on Research in Computational Molecular Biology","order":2,"name":"conference_name","label":"Conference Name","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"Seoul","order":3,"name":"conference_city","label":"Conference City","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"Korea (Republic of)","order":4,"name":"conference_country","label":"Conference Country","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"2025","order":5,"name":"conference_year","label":"Conference Year","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"26 April 2025","order":7,"name":"conference_start_date","label":"Conference Start Date","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"29 April 2025","order":8,"name":"conference_end_date","label":"Conference End Date","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"29","order":9,"name":"conference_number","label":"Conference Number","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"recomb2025","order":10,"name":"conference_id","label":"Conference ID","group":{"name":"ConferenceInfo","label":"Conference Information"}},{"value":"https:\/\/recomb.org\/recomb2025\/index.html","order":11,"name":"conference_url","label":"Conference URL","group":{"name":"ConferenceInfo","label":"Conference Information"}}]}}